India passes Startup20 Shikhar Summit torch to Brazil

  • During the closing ceremony of Startup20 Gurugram Summit, Dr. Chintan Vaishnav, Chair of Startup20, officially handed over the torch to Brazil, as the country has G20 presidency for the next year and has committed to continue the Startup20 initiative in 2024.
  • Underlining the importance of Startup20, Saudi Arabia's Prince Fahd bin Mansour announced an ambitious allocation of $1 trillion per year to the startup ecosystem by 2030.
  • Saudi Arabia became the first country to provide support for global startups to reach $1 trillion.
  • This initiative of Saudi Arabia will be helpful in strengthening startups for global welfare.
  • The Startup20 Gurugram Shikhar Summit serves as a critical platform for startup ecosystem, ecosystem builders, industry experts, Government, policymakers, and thought leaders to collaborate and shape the trajectory of startups on a global scale.
